Denial of service in M-Files Server versions prior to 26.5.16015.0, 26.2 LTS, and 25.8 LTS SR3 allows an authenticated remote attacker to crash the MFserver process, disrupting document management services for all connected users. The flaw is reachable over the network with low privileges and no user interaction, but has no impact on confidentiality or integrity. No public exploit identified at time of analysis, and the issue is not present in CISA KEV.
Blind server-side request forgery in M-Files Server before version 26.3 allows unauthenticated remote attackers to force the server to send HTTP GET requests to arbitrary URLs through legacy connection methods in document co-authoring features. This vulnerability enables attackers to probe internal networks, access internal services, or trigger downstream attacks without requiring authentication, with a CVSS score of 6.9 reflecting moderate real-world impact.
M-Files Server before version 26.1.15632.3 can be crashed by authenticated administrators with vault privileges through an unsafe API endpoint, resulting in service disruption. This denial-of-service vulnerability requires high-level privileges and network access, making it a limited-scope threat to organizations running vulnerable versions. No patch is currently available.
